Electric vehicle (EV) technology solution providers are transforming the automotive industry by making transportation cleaner, more efficient, and sustainable. These innovators develop and supply the technology that powers electric cars, trucks, and buses, reducing our reliance on fossil fuels and cutting greenhouse gas emissions. 

They focus on creating advanced batteries, charging infrastructure, and software systems that improve the performance and convenience of EVs.

One key area is battery technology. Providers are constantly working to increase battery capacity, reduce charging times, and extend the lifespan of batteries. This makes electric vehicles more practical for everyday use and long-distance travel. Fast and accessible charging stations are also crucial. Solution providers are expanding the network of charging stations, making it easier for drivers to find places to charge their vehicles quickly.

Software solutions are another important aspect. These include smart energy management systems that optimize battery usage and connectivity features that enhance the driving experience. For instance, some systems allow drivers to monitor their vehicle’s status, find the nearest charging station, and even plan the most energy-efficient routes.

Electric vehicle technology solution providers are also focused on making EVs more affordable. As technology advances and production scales up, the costs are coming down, making electric vehicles a viable option for more people.

In conclusion, EV technology solution providers are at the forefront of a transportation revolution. Improving battery technology, expanding charging infrastructure, and developing intelligent software solutions make electric vehicles more efficient, convenient, and accessible.

Indie Semiconductor is a pure-play automotive fabless semiconductor company dedicated to advancing technology for the automotive industry. They develop silicon-based hardware and software solutions that enhance driver safety and automation, improve in-cabin user experiences, and accelerate vehicle electrification. Their innovations support advanced driver assistance systems (ADAS), multimodal sensing, dynamic lighting, personal device connectivity, and smart vehicle control solutions. Indie Semiconductor aims to drive the future of automotive technology by creating highly integrated, cost-effective solutions that meet stringent safety and quality standards.

WirelessCar is a leading innovator in connected vehicle services, transforming vehicle data into valuable digital services for consumers, mobility providers, and vehicle manufacturers. Founded in 1999 and owned by Volkswagen Group, WirelessCar develops and operates cloud-based API products that enable real-time vehicle connectivity, enhancing safety, efficiency, and sustainability. With a global presence, the company serves over 8 million connected vehicles across more than 85 countries, partnering with major automotive brands to deliver cutting-edge mobility solutions.

Teltonika Energy is a global company specializing in innovative electric vehicle (EV) charging solutions. As part of the Teltonika IoT Group, they leverage over 24 years of experience in producing advanced technology solutions. T heir flagship product, TeltoCharge, offers customizable, smart, and reliable EV chargers designed for both indoor and outdoor use. Teltonika Energy aims to make EV charging more accessible and efficient, contributing to sustainable driving and the reduction of CO2 emissions.

Dunamis Clean Energy Partners, founded in 2012, is a woman-owned, MBE-certified company specializing in energy efficiency and environmental services. They offer a range of solutions including commercial and industrial cleaning, LED lighting, and electric vehicle charging stations. Dunamis focuses on creating energy cost savings for clients in various sectors such as manufacturing, government, and healthcare. Their services are designed to improve energy efficiency, ensure compliance with OSHA standards, and support sustainable practices.

WiTricity is a pioneering company in the field of wireless charging for electric vehicles (EVs). Utilizing patented magnetic resonance technology, WiTricity develops and implements solutions that enable efficient and hassle free wireless power transfer for both passenger and commercial vehicles. Their technology is foundational to global EV wireless charging standards and is designed to accelerate the adoption of EVs by eliminating the need for plug-in charging. With a strong patent portfolio and partnerships with major automakers and Tier 1 suppliers, WiTricity aims to transform the EV charging landscape and support the future of autonomous driving.

Magtec is the UK’s largest supplier of electric drive systems and hybrid solutions, founded in 1992. The company designs, develops, manufactures, installs, and repowers electric drive systems for a variety of vehicles, including commercial heavy goods vehicles, buses, off-road multi-wheeled and tracked defense vehicles, and bespoke specialist vehicles. Magtec’s offerings include high-performance traction motors, power controllers, and battery management systems, all aimed at enhancing vehicle performance and sustainability. With a strong focus on innovation and quality, Magtec supports the transition to cleaner transportation solutions.

dSPACE is a global technology leader specializing in simulation and validation solutions for the development of connected, automated, and electrically powered vehicles. Their comprehensive portfolio includes rapid prototyping, hardware-in-the-loop (HIL) testing, software-in-the-loop (SIL) testing, test data management, and production software development. dSPACE supports the entire innovation chain, from initial concept to series production, helping automotive manufacturers and suppliers develop and validate new vehicle technologies efficiently and reliably. With headquarters in Paderborn, Germany, and a presence in major innovation hubs worldwide, dSPACE is committed to advancing the future of mobility.

EVBox is a leading provider of electric vehicle (EV) charging solutions, founded in 2010 and headquartered in Amsterdam, Netherlands. The company offers a comprehensive range of charging stations for residential, commercial, and fast-charging network applications, along with advanced charging management software. With over 550,000 charging ports delivered globally, EVBox aims to support the transition to sustainable mobility by making EV charging accessible and efficient. Their solutions empower businesses and drivers to embrace electric mobility, contributing to a cleaner and more sustainable future.

AmpUp is an electric vehicle (EV) software company and network provider that simplifies EV charging for drivers, hosts, and fleets. Founded in 2018 and incubated by YCombinator, AmpUp offers a comprehensive platform that allows businesses and property owners to manage multiple charging stations and locations effortlessly. Their solutions include real-time monitoring, access control, revenue collection, and load management, all designed to enhance the EV charging experience. AmpUp’s mission is to support the transition to sustainable transportation by making EV charging accessible, reliable, and efficient.

Averna is a global leader in test and quality solutions, providing innovative services and products to clients across various industries, including automotive, telecommunications, and consumer electronics. Founded in 1999, the company specializes in automated test systems, smart manufacturing, and precision assembly, leveraging advanced technologies such as machine vision, robotics, and RF testing. Averna’s solutions help businesses improve product quality, reduce defects, and accelerate time-to-market. With a presence in over eight countries and a strong focus on customer satisfaction, Averna partners with clients to deliver tailored solutions that meet their specific needs.
